Purchasing food packaging machinery does not necessarily require paying the entire equipment price before production begins. According to the available supplier information, Foshan Ruipuhua Machinery Equipment Co. Ltd. lists a 30% deposit followed by a 70% balance payable on or before shipment. Payment can be arranged through the stated 100% TT or LC terms, and the minimum order quantity is one unit.
The clearest documented method for easing the initial cash burden is the staged payment arrangement. A buyer pays 30% as the deposit and settles the remaining 70% on or before shipment. This structure spreads payment across the manufacturing period and shipment milestone, but no information is provided about interest, financing fees, or the length of the production schedule.
The supplier operates as a manufacturer and OEM provider, with a stated minimum order quantity of one. This can be useful for bakeries, flatbread producers, and other food factories that want to start with one packaging system rather than purchase several machines at once. Delivery information should be reviewed carefully: the general business profile refers to 20 working days, while the tortilla packaging line is listed with a 40-day delivery period. The applicable timeline should be confirmed in the final quotation and contract.
Defining the machinery configuration in advance can also help control the final project cost. The tortilla line is presented as an integrated solution with an automatic infeed conveyor, interleaving unit, stacking and collating section, wrapping or bagging equipment, coding, inspection, rejection, and PLC/HMI controls. Optional features include robotic case packing, remote diagnostics, and connections to an upstream tortilla press or cooling conveyor. Separating essential functions from optional upgrades can help buyers avoid unexpected additions to the quotation.
The product details also state an MOQ of one, worldwide export capability, testing-based quality inspection, engineer assistance, and a one-year warranty. However, the available material does not mention leasing, installment payments, deferred settlement, equipment loans, trade-in arrangements, or pay-per-use pricing. These alternatives should therefore be treated as subjects for direct negotiation rather than standard inclusions.

Foshan Ruipuhua Machinery Equipment Co. Ltd was founded in 2005 and produces intelligent packaging equipment at its facility in Foshan, Guangdong, China. Its stated capabilities include research and development, manufacturing, installation, and technical after-sales service for food, bakery, biscuit, snack, noodle, chocolate, soap, hardware, pharmaceutical, and daily chemical applications. The company reports annual production of more than 500 sets and exports to over 100 countries. Its certifications include CE approval for flow packaging machines, automatic packaging systems, cartoning machines, and palletizing robots, while its project portfolio covers customers in several industries.
